IAG (Internal Audit Group) is a worldwide function with 200+ team members and offices across nine countries within American Express. We are committed to growing our audit staff significantly as we continue to expand and enhance the Internal Audit Group. Our assurance and risk professionals have diverse backgrounds including internal controls, consumer compliance, technology, operational risk, financial accounting, data analytics, and banking operations. Most IAG team members hold at least one professional certification. Our audit teams align to key risk areas and business units to ensure IAG can provide comprehensive and risk-based audit coverage. In addition, IAG has a Professional Practices group responsible for managing audit operations, quality, and standards; regulatory relations; reporting; training and professional development; and key internal capabilities and technologies. The successful candidate will work within and support IAG’s Global Merchant Services Network (GMNS) team. Comprised of key internal and external servicing functions, GMNS manages all aspects of the Amex network, and Amex merchant strategy, operations, aquisition, etc. Key Responsibilities:

  • Assist team leaders, snr/managers, and senior auditors in accomplishing audit objectives in a team environment
  • Participate as a key team member on audit projects
  • Understands, identifies, evaluates and documents key risks and controls.
  • Document processes under review
  • Demonstrates a solid knowledge of audit and proper application of sampling techniques
  • Works with managers /team leaders to develop audit test steps and can assume responsibility for key process areas of moderate complexity
  • Execute audit tests competently in accordance with policies and procedures, and with moderate supervision
  • Summarize and communicate results
  • Develop recommendations to close identified control gaps
  • Proficient use of automated work papers and other department and company tools
  • Maintain internal audit competency through ongoing professional development
  • 1-4 years of experience in the banking industry within a public accounting, finance and/or internal audit function.
  • BA or BS in Accounting, Finance, Business, or related field
  • Professional certification (CIA, CISA, CPA, or equivalent) highly preferred
  • Knowledge and experience in application of control theory and professional auditing practices
  • Ability to think analytically, communicate complex issues, and develop control recommendations
  • Effective written and verbal communication; ability to present control analysis and recommendations with clarity and professionalism
  • Demonstrated track record of integrity, effective communication, innovation, and excellence
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office (including Excel, Word, Powerpoint, Outlook) and eGRC Archer highly preferred
  • Experience working in teams
  • Proficiency English communication skills, verbal & written
